What are key Human Resources Metrics and how are they used? Key Human Resources Metrics are standards of measurement by which human resources performance is assessed. Measuring human resource adds value by clarifying the information required to make good decisions about talent. Key HR Metrics report current, ongoing and year-over-year numbers for common areas of human resources such as employee turnover, employee engagement and performance, and many organizations base incentives on management’s performance to human resources metrics. Human resources metrics that are aligned with corporate and business strategy add value and drive organizational effectiveness. Human resources metrics can help uncover strengths and weaknesses of a company and allow to understand which areas is needed to focus on improving and which ones are necessary to capitalize on.
